The ideal candidate will have a proven track record in technical writing, preferably in the technology sector, with strong attention to detail and excellent organizational skills. You must be able to manage multiple projects simultaneously and maintain a consistent voice while adapting content for various user levels. Proficiency in technical writing tools is essential. Familiarity with access control systems, IoT devices, or related technologies is advantageous.



Responsibilities

  • Develop comprehensive user manuals, installation guides, and troubleshooting documentation
  • Create detailed technical specifications for hardware components and system architectures
  • Produce user guides for end-users and system administrators
  • Design photo diagrams and visual aids to complement written instructions
  • Document hardware components, including specifications and compatibility information
  • Develop FAQs for common issues
  • Collaborate with engineers, product managers, and support teams
  • Maintain and update existing documentation
  • Ensure consistency in style and terminology across all materials
  • Other duties as assigned
